Leila (Bradbury) O'Day was born in 1917 in Nagambie, Strathbogie Shire County, VIC Australia to William George Bradbury and Mercy Beatrice Bradbury ( Menzies, and has siblings Mary Beatrice Holman ( Bradbury and Anne Margaret Avery ( Bradbury. Leila Bradbury married Col. Gerald Otto O'Day.

In 1917, in the year that Leila Edith O'Day ( Bradbury was born, in April, the U.S. entered World War I, declaring war against Germany. President Wilson had previously declared neutrality in the war - a position supported by the majority of Americans - but after Germany declared that they would sink all ships trading with Great Britain and sunk U.S. ships, public opinion began to change. Then the Lusitania was sunk, killing 1,201 - including 128 Americans - and more U.S. ships were sunk. The U.S. could stand aside no longer.

In 1923, on August 2nd, Calvin Coolidge was sworn in as the 30th President of the United States due to the sudden death of Warren G. Harding. After the scandals of the Harding presidency, Coolidge restored public confidence and was very popular. He won the Presidential election in 1924 but declined to run again in 1928.
